BERRY v. MORRIS

Civ. 6925.

541 So.2d 569 (1989)

Rita M. BERRY and Henry Berry v. Billy MORRIS, et al.

Court of Civil Appeals of Alabama.

March 22, 1989.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Ray T. Kennington of Trawick & Kennington, Ariton, for appellants.

Russell L. Irby, Eufaula, for appellees.


ROBERT P. BRADLEY, Retired Appellate Judge.

The plaintiffs appeal from a judgment of $375 rendered in their favor on the ground that the judgment is not supported by the evidence.

Henry and Rita Mae Berry filed an action in the District Court of Barbour County against Billy Morris seeking damages for a breach of a house remodeling contract. The cause was transferred to the Circuit Court of Barbour County, where a jury trial was held and a verdict rendered...
